#ifndef CEREAL_TYPES_BITSET_HPP_
#define CEREAL_TYPES_BITSET_HPP_

#include "cereal/cereal.hpp"
#include "cereal/types/string.hpp"
#include <bitset>

namespace cereal
{
  namespace bitset_detail
  {
    //! The type the bitset is encoded with
    /*! @internal */
    enum class type : uint8_t
    {
      ulong,
      ullong,
      string,
      bits
    };
  }

  //! Serializing (save) for std::bitset when BinaryData optimization supported
  template <class Archive, size_t N,
            traits::EnableIf<traits::is_output_serializable<BinaryData<std::uint32_t>, Archive>::value>
            = traits::sfinae> inline
  void CEREAL_SAVE_FUNCTION_NAME( Archive & ar, std::bitset<N> const & bits )
  {
    ar( CEREAL_NVP_("type", bitset_detail::type::bits) );

    // Serialize 8 bit chunks
    std::uint8_t chunk = 0;
    std::uint8_t mask = 0x80;

    // Set each chunk using a rotating mask for the current bit
    for( std::size_t i = 0; i < N; ++i )
    {
      if( bits[i] )
        chunk |= mask;

      mask = static_cast<std::uint8_t>(mask >> 1);

      // output current chunk when mask is empty (8 bits)
      if( mask == 0 )
      {
        ar( chunk );
        chunk = 0;
        mask = 0x80;
      }
    }

    // serialize remainder, if it exists
    if( mask != 0x80 )
      ar( chunk );
  }

  //! Serializing (save) for std::bitset when BinaryData is not supported
  template <class Archive, size_t N,
            traits::DisableIf<traits::is_output_serializable<BinaryData<std::uint32_t>, Archive>::value>
            = traits::sfinae> inline
  void CEREAL_SAVE_FUNCTION_NAME( Archive & ar, std::bitset<N> const & bits )
  {
    try
    {
      auto const b = bits.to_ulong();
      ar( CEREAL_NVP_("type", bitset_detail::type::ulong) );
      ar( CEREAL_NVP_("data", b) );
    }
    catch( std::overflow_error const & )
    {
      try
      {
        auto const b = bits.to_ullong();
        ar( CEREAL_NVP_("type", bitset_detail::type::ullong) );
        ar( CEREAL_NVP_("data", b) );
      }
      catch( std::overflow_error const & )
      {
        ar( CEREAL_NVP_("type", bitset_detail::type::string) );
        ar( CEREAL_NVP_("data", bits.to_string()) );
      }
    }
  }

  //! Serializing (load) for std::bitset
  template <class Archive, size_t N> inline
  void CEREAL_LOAD_FUNCTION_NAME( Archive & ar, std::bitset<N> & bits )
  {
    bitset_detail::type t;
    ar( CEREAL_NVP_("type", t) );

    switch( t )
    {
      case bitset_detail::type::ulong:
      {
        unsigned long b;
        ar( CEREAL_NVP_("data", b) );
        bits = std::bitset<N>( b );
        break;
      }
      case bitset_detail::type::ullong:
      {
        unsigned long long b;
        ar( CEREAL_NVP_("data", b) );
        bits = std::bitset<N>( b );
        break;
      }
      case bitset_detail::type::string:
      {
        std::string b;
        ar( CEREAL_NVP_("data", b) );
        bits = std::bitset<N>( b );
        break;
      }
      case bitset_detail::type::bits:
      {
        // Normally we would use BinaryData to route this at compile time,
        // but doing this at runtime doesn't break any old serialization
        std::uint8_t chunk = 0;
        std::uint8_t mask  = 0;

        bits.reset();

        // Load one chunk at a time, rotating through the chunk
        // to set bits in the bitset
        for( std::size_t i = 0; i < N; ++i )
        {
          if( mask == 0 )
          {
            ar( chunk );
            mask = 0x80;
          }

          if( chunk & mask )
            bits[i] = 1;

          mask = static_cast<std::uint8_t>(mask >> 1);
        }
        break;
      }
      default:
        throw Exception("Invalid bitset data representation");
    }
  }
} // namespace cereal

#endif // CEREAL_TYPES_BITSET_HPP_
